A construction company website needs to answer three questions in under ten seconds: what you build, where you work and why you are trustworthy.

Before and after photographs, project dimensions, client names (where permitted) and location details do more selling than any headline. A dedicated case study page per project also creates SEO surface area for local search terms like 'loft conversion contractor Hackney'.

CHAS, CITB, Gas Safe, NICEIC and similar accreditations should appear above the fold on your homepage and on every service page. For construction buyers, certifications reduce perceived risk before they enquire.

If you work across London boroughs, a page for each key borough you cover ('general contractors in Hammersmith', 'home extensions in Islington') will consistently outrank a generic homepage for those searches over time.

A generic 'Contact Us' form wastes your estimator's time on jobs you would never take. The forms we build for construction clients ask the questions that matter: project type, postcode or borough, rough budget band, target start date and whether planning permission is in place. That structure filters out tyre-kickers before they reach your inbox and lets you respond to genuine extensions or commercial fit-outs the same day. We route submissions straight to email and your phone, attach uploaded site photos and add a honeypot to block spam. Better questions on the form mean fewer wasted call-backs and a higher proportion of enquiries that turn into priced work.

Site managers and clients often open your website on patchy 4G from a half-finished property, not fibre broadband. A heavy WordPress theme stuffed with sliders and stock imagery stalls on that connection and the visitor gives up. We build construction sites in Next.js 15 deployed to Cloudflare Pages, hitting a PageSpeed score of 100 with optimised project photography that stays sharp but loads in under two seconds. Fast pages also rank better for competitive terms like 'building contractor London', because Core Web Vitals are a confirmed Google ranking factor. The result is a site that holds up wherever your buyers actually view it, not just on the office monitor where it was signed off.
